What is a Medical-grade Power Lift Chair?
Before diving into the market dynamics, let’s define the core solution. A Medical-grade Power Lift Chair is a specialized piece of assistive seating technology designed to help individuals with limited mobility transition from a sitting to a standing position safely.
Unlike standard residential recliners, these chairs are engineered with high-cycle actuators, reinforced steel frames, and antimicrobial upholstery.
In the context of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030, these chairs serve as critical infrastructure for "Aging in Place" initiatives and private rehabilitation centers, bridging the gap between hospital-level care and home-like hospitality.

FAQ
Q1: What are the SASO requirements for Power Lift Chairs in Saudi Arabia?
A: In 2026, motorized furniture must be registered on the SABER platform. This requires a Product Certificate of Conformity (PCoC) based on technical test reports such as EN12520 for durability and CE/EMC for electrical components. Geeksofa provides all necessary TCFs to facilitate this.

Q3: Is a Power Lift Chair considered a medical device in KSA?
A: If marketed for clinical rehabilitation, it may fall under SFDA jurisdiction. However, for residential wellness and luxury hospitality, it is generally treated as motorized furniture requiring SASO/SABER compliance.
Q4: Why is EN12520 certification important for project procurement?
A: EN12520 specifies the requirements for the safety, strength, and durability of all types of non-domestic seating. For KSA project managers, this certification minimizes the risk of structural failure and subsequent legal liability.
